Say Goodbye to the Sandy Mess

There’s nothing more frustrating than discovering that your kids’ beach towel has become a sand trap. Old towels appear to take every grain along with them, and shaking and snapping won’t dislodge it. And once you toss it in the car or beach bag, the rest is collateral damage.

Current towel designs incorporate sand-repellent materials that allow you to more easily keep the beach in its place, that is, on the shore. These newer fabrics allow you to shake out the towel with one quick flick, and your stuff (and your sanity) remains intact. Replacing your outdated terry cloth towel with a newer, sand-free model eliminates half the fight when it’s time to leave.

Quick Drying Means No More Damp Disasters

We’ve all been there; you do a swim, dry yourself off, and fling your towel aside to discover it’s still damp hours later. Worse still, if you fold it up and stick it in your bag, it makes everything damp and mouldy. The old cotton towel simply does not cut it when it comes to quick drying in the sun.

By using microfiber or other quick-drying material, you eliminate the problem. These towels dry in just a fraction of the time, so you’re not left with that wet, mildewy mess come evening time. And because they dry so fast, you can use the same towel later in the day or even for a second trip to the beach.

Compact and Easy to Carry

Bulk towels occupy absurd amounts of room. If you have to carry a beach umbrella, a cooler, sunscreen, munchies, and kids, a bulk towel is just one more item to hinder your progress. They don’t fold, they don’t roll, and they definitely do not pack light.

More modern beach towels are made to be lightweight and compact. They often have built-in straps or sacks that make them extremely convenient to carry around. This gives you extra space in your bag for the good stuff, like that favourite toy your kids are throwing a tantrum for.
